What is a Consultant Psychiatrist?
A consultant psychiatrist is a medical doctor who specializes in detecting and treating mental health conditions. They have actually finished comprehensive training in psychiatry and are equipped to manage complex cases. Unlike general practitioners, consultant psychiatrists can recommend medications and supply different healing interventions.

The initial visit to a consultant psychiatrist can be intimidating. Here's a breakdown of what to anticipate:

Comprehensive Assessment: The psychiatrist will perform an in-depth evaluation of your mental health history and existing signs. This may involve questionnaires, discussions about your everyday life, and any family history of mental health problems.

Diagnosis: Based on the assessment, the psychiatrist may offer a diagnosis in accordance with the DSM-5 or ICD-10 classifications.

Treatment Plan: After a diagnosis, the psychiatrist will deal with you to develop a tailored treatment plan. This could consist of medication, treatment, or lifestyle adjustments.

Follow-Up: Psychiatrists often advise regular follow-ups to monitor progress. These check-ins are important for adjusting treatment if needed.

1. How do I understand if I require a psychiatrist?It's suggested to seek help if you're experiencing prolonged distress, disturbances in every day life, or if you've been recommended by another health care provider.

2. What's the distinction between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?Psychiatrists are medical doctors who can recommend medication and offer a broader series of treatment alternatives. Psychologists normally supply therapy but can not prescribe medication.

3. For how long does treatment usually take?The period of treatment varies considerably from person to person, depending upon the intricacy of the problems and treatment action.

4. What should I give my very first visit?Bring any previous medical records related to mental health, a list of medications you're currently taking, and any questions you might have.

5. Is treatment confidential?Yes, mental health treatments are confidential, and psychiatrists comply with strict ethical standards concerning privacy.
